Job summary

Washington University in St. Louis is seeking an enthusiastic Research Assistant to join our Roland Lab study of brain networks in development and pathology, using MRI data including fMRI and rs-fMRI, with pediatric patients.

The role emphasizes data organization, pre-processing of imaging, and collaboration with lab members; experience with Linux and Python is critical, and strong interpersonal skills are needed to work with clinical populations.
